About Gary D. Hansen
Gary D. Hansen is a scholar working on Economics and Econometrics, General Economics, Econometrics and Finance, Accounting, Molecular Biology and General Health Professions, having authored 27 papers that have together received 2.9k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Monetary Policy and Economic Impact (13 papers), Economic theories and models (11 papers), Economic Theory and Policy (11 papers), Fiscal Policy and Economic Growth (6 papers), Economic Growth and Productivity (6 papers), Financial Literacy, Pension, Retirement Analysis (4 papers), Fiscal Policies and Political Economy (3 papers) and Bacteriophages and microbial interactions (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in General Economics, Econometrics and Finance (1.5k citations), Economics and Econometrics (2.6k citations), Accounting (299 citations), Finance (254 citations) and Gender Studies (237 citations). Gary D. Hansen has collaborated with scholars based in United States, South Korea and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Edward C. Prescott, Ayşe İmrohoroğlu, Thomas F. Cooley, Selahattın İmrohoroğlu, Randall Wright, Thomas J. Sargent, Lee E. Ohanian and Junsang Lee. Their work appears in journals such as Review of Economic Dynamics, Economic Theory, Journal of Economic Dynamics and Control, Journal of Economic Theory and Journal of Monetary Economics.
